Lines: 11 We also market a product to provide a virtual disk for PCs. The name is PC Interface. It supports multiple PCs over RS232, or LAN under tcp/ip, or xns. It will allow the PC users to set up multiple virtual disks on our Unix system, based on a Unix login and password. Users can also use the PCs as virtual terminals. Apparently, it was developed by Locus, but part of it must be ported to the Unix which you connect to. Larry Mullen ...mot!nud!sbo!larry
